CHIBUNDU ONUZO WINS BEST BLACK STUDENT OF 2012

She signed a two-book deal with publishing heavy weight Faber&Faber when she was only 19 and still an undergraduate at Kings college London, becoming their youngest ever female author. CNN did a profile on her as part of the channel's coverage of Nigeria at 50. She was also longlisted for the 10,000 Pound Desmond Elliot prize for her book ''The spider king's daughter''. The Desmond Elliot prize is the foremost literary recognition for debut writers. As if all  that was not enough, Chibundu added another feather to her cap by winning the UK's best black student. She was given the accolade at a ceremony at the house of parliament on Thursday, 7th June, 2012.
